How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ladue?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ladue Studio Apartments | $1,789 | $1,100 | $2,275 |
Ladue 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,142 | $999 | $3,592 |
Ladue 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,475 | $1,075 | $5,418 |
Ladue 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,434 | $1,225 | $5,648 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Ladue
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Ladue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Ladue ranges from $999 to $3,592 with an average monthly rent of $2,142.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Ladue c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Ladue range from $1,075 to $5,418.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,475.
How expensive are Ladue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 42 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Ladue on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,225 to $5,648 - averaging $3,434 for the location.
